IT Образование

Путь К Center: Стань Pro В It-разработке Статьи Нейроблога

فبراير 11, 2025

Если отвечали честно, то увидите сравнительную оценку себя и других разработчиков, что поможет либо вернуться к заполнению пробелов в знаниях, либо продолжить процедуру повышения. Со стороны компании стажёр — это не рабочая единица, а материал для роста, возможность вырастить себе сотрудника. Для самого стажёра — весомый вклад в будущую карьеру, так как именно здесь он получает то, что ему нужно — опыт. Ещё два месяца уйдёт на выполнение дипломной работы.

  • С развитием технологий и увеличением сложности программных продуктов спрос на квалифицированных C++ разработчиков остается стабильным.
  • Если вы переоценили себя, всегда можете уменьшить нагрузку.
  • Иначе эти все процессы будут для вас выглядеть как магия.
  • Занимаясь фрилансом и изучая бэкенд, я продолжал почитывать партнёрский чат «Практикума» и искать работу на полный день.

Девушки В It: Перспективы И Возможности Карьерного Роста

Алгоритмы обучения похожи, поэтому нейронные связи, которые уже сформировались в мозге, существенно упростят задачу. В вопросе изучения отлично помогает практика написания кода, создания интерфейса или разбор функционала определенного сервиса. Грейд junior — это лишь промежуточный этап на пути развития frontend-разработчика. Освоившись в новой профессии, любой специалист планирует дальнейший рост до той позиции, на которой будет чувствовать себя уверенее. Как джуниор-разработчику выстроить процесс обучения, чтобы достичь статуса мидл, и какие технологии нужно изучить, мы рассказали в статье.

Цель – добраться до комфортного уровня разработчика. Middle — это программист, который, в отличие от junior-специалиста, уже умеет решать свои проблемы самостоятельно. Но старшие коллеги могут помочь, если возникли трудности, с которыми center как стать middle разработчиком не может до конца разобраться без помощи.

📥 Как Загрузить Файл Json В Python: Подробный Гид Для Начинающих

Back-end-программист должен обладать базовыми навыки администрирования. Также в общих чертах должен понимать разницу между Home Windows и Linux серверами, чем и в каких случаях один предпочтительнее другого. Например, Java лучше портируется на разные устройства, C++ позволяет писать более низкоуровневые приложения, а С – писать драйвера. Каждый язык имеет свои особенности и применение в определенных областях, и middle должен это знать.

Изучате Больше Одного Языка Программирования

Отдельный вопрос — умение выстраивать работу над проектом с нуля, общаться с коллегами и клиентами и разрешать конфликты. Многослойная конструкция из множества компонентов должна работать, как часы. Программисту нужно отслеживать состояние проекта на всех уровнях и тестировать его работу, чтобы избежать багов в production-версии. Из-за этого на повышение грейда может уйти больше времени. Но обучение на курсах тоже не гарантирует ни быстрый и лёгкий вход в IT, ни мгновенное развитие карьеры. Например, питонист должен знать сопутствующие технологии.

как стать middle разработчиком

С развитием технологий и увеличением сложности программных продуктов спрос на квалифицированных C++ разработчиков остается стабильным. Перспективы карьерного роста включают переход на позиции тимлида, архитектора программного обеспечения или технического директора. Конечно, не всё идеально — например, я бы хотел, чтобы в наш соцпакет добавили курсы английского. Но всё это мелочи, ведь глобально я вижу, что могу здесь расти.

как стать middle разработчиком

Поэтому ещё столько же времени придётся самостоятельно оттачивать профмастерство на боевых задачах. Бум курсов и автоматизации многих процессов разработки постепенно сводит на нет дефицит людей с навыками уровня Junior. И на этом фоне, на мой взгляд, люди с навыками уровня Middle, даже если у них нет как такового опыта работы, будут в разы более востребованы. Для успешной карьеры в этой области важно постоянно совершенствовать свои навыки, следить за обновлениями Юзабилити-тестирование в языке и быть готовым к изучению новых технологий. Джуниор-разработчик – это новичок с опытом до 1 года.

как стать middle разработчиком

Да, есть специалисты, которые предпочитаю единолично вести проект, но это сеньоры с большим опытом, физическими и эмоциональными ресурсами для работы, таких не очень немного. Чем больше опыта, тем выше уровень доверия и свободы у специалиста. Ему уже смело могут поручать контроль работы джунов и стажеров, их обучение, а также выполнение уникальных задач от сеньора. Вы можете повышать свой грейд, если правильно поставите цель, уделите достаточно времени и сил учебе и проектам. А мы расскажем в деталях, как спланировать развитие до middle-разработчика.

Стоит написать что-то своё прямо с нуля, без фреймворков. Вне работы, но это будет крайне полезно для понимания принципов работы выбранного стека. Главное — учиться и расти постоянно, без остановки. Обязательно узнайте при поступлении на стажировку, как описываются и фиксируются условия успешного её завершения, а также какие знания и навыки Вы получите. Чаще всего после курсов «с нуля» выпускники становятся именно стажёрами, так как у них по сути нет коммерческого опыта.

Эти показатели дают представление о том, с каким посылом кандидат берётся за задачу. Какие личные критерии успешности (KPI) он выделяет в своей работе. Также интересно увидеть выполненные самостоятельные или командные проекты.

В разработке очень много разных технологий и, я гарантирую, никто не требует знать каждую в совершенстве. Последовательно от технологии к технологии изучайте самые востребованные инструменты. Для начала вам нужно устроиться на какую-нибудь работу https://deveducation.com/ на позицию junior android разработчика.

Практикуйтесь в создании таблиц, выполнении запросов и обработке данных из базы данных в Python. Но каким путем достичь этих профессиональных уровней? Что нужно сделать, чтобы выбраться из позиции junior и с гордостью написать в LinkedIn middle? Отвечаем на эти вопросы в статье и разбираем ключевые навыки разработчика на каждом этапе. Моя практика показывает, что в позиции Junior специалист обычно растёт от полугода до года. Конечно, этот срок может меняться в разумных рамках, но если после года работы Вы всё ещё не чувствуете себя «в своей тарелке», стоит задуматься о качестве Вашего роста.

Если вам поручили роль наставника над младшими специалистами в проекте — в обязанности войдёт и урегулирование конфликтов. В таком случае вы должны свободно обращаться к базам данных, иметь навыки работы с одной или несколькими СУБД. Мы выяснили, что должен знать Middle-программист в 2020 году, и собрали общие вопросы с собеседований, по ответам на которые работодатели определяют, «дорос» кандидат до мидла или нет. Разобрались, что должен знать Middle-разработчик, какими hard и delicate skills он обладает и не завышены ли требования сегодня. Можно долго дискутировать о том, сколько времени нужно, чтобы добраться до карьерных вершин.